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Novices Guide to Metal Polishing - Usually, the finishing of metal is essential for aesthetic reasons as well as clean-room uses. It really is among the most favored solutions due to its utility in maximizing the natural beauty of the item, for instance, cookware, auto parts or motorbike parts. Similarly, various clean-rooms will require a sleek finish so as to reduce the permeability of the components which can result in particles to collect and contaminate. An demonstration of this application could be in vacuum chambers. You will discover a variety of methods of polish metal, and we can think about the various methods involved. Metals may be burnished manually, with purpose made buffing machines, electromechanically or employing chemicals. A special polishing compound or paste is frequently utilized, which might contain aluminum oxide, tripoli, limestone, chalk, chromium oxide, dolomite, or iron oxide. Polishing stainless steel, because of its weak thermal conductivity, quite high viscidness, and hardness is considered the most time-consuming. On the other side, products fabricated from non-ferrous metal are certainly more responsive to buffing, mainly because these need the lowest amount of processes.
Whenever a high processing quality isn't really important, faster pad speeds can be used. A decreased pad speed is needed whenever a superior mirror finish is requested. Polishing buffs coated with compound will be substantially affected by specific forces on the surface of the pad. The level of the surface pressure could be heightened within certain guidelines, however further overreaching the maximum amount of pressure not merely decreases the quality level of treatment, but in addition can worsen efficiency, may cause wear to the component, plus there is furthermore an evident heating up of the metal being worked on, attributable to friction. When you are working on thin pieces, it is raised heat (and the corresponding bendability of the material) that can cause components to bend, twist or distort. In general, it will take a professional polisher to look at each one of these fundamentals to both not cause harm to the piece and to perform correctly. To help you radically increase the quality of the finished surface, the finishing operation must be performed with a lesser amount of aggression and not as much pressure in order to ultimately deliver a surface with no scores or marks coming from the polishing process, therefore ending up with a sparkling mirror finish.
